Compact Flash (CF) to 16-bit PCMCIA PC Card Adapter (Converter)
for
Pocket PC, PDA, PC, or USB card reader equipped with CF slot

 

This product converts a CompactFlash CF slot into a PCMCIA PC card slot.

Users can insert this product into a type I or type II CompactFlash (CF) slot of a device (such as Pocket PC, PDA, PC, USB card reader, etc.), so the host device has a PC Card slot to operate 16-bit PC Cards including ATA flash memory PC Card and others.

This CF-to-PCMCIA adapter is composed of a type I CompactFlash card and a standard PCMCIA socket, as shown in the picture.

This CompactFlash to PC Card adapter allows the host devices (Pocket PC, PDA, computer, USB card reader, etc.) equipped with a CompactFlash/CF slot to operate 16-bit PCMCIA PC cards.

In other words, this adapter converts a Type I or Type II CompactFlash (CF) slot of a host device into a standard 16-bit Type I/II PCMCIA PC Card slot. With this expander in the CF slot, the host device can access PCMCIA cards such as ATA flash PC Card, etc.

This adapter also allows the host devices equipped with a Compact Flash slot to operate other 16-bit PCMCIA PC Cards including LAN card, modem card, GPS receiver card, GSM/GPRS card, hard drives card, etc., so long as the electrical characteristics match and the host device has drivers for supporting the PC Card in use.  [Warning: Amtron Technology only sells this adapter for use with PCMCIA ATA Flash Memory PC Card. Amtron Technology dose not provide technical support for other applications and assumes no responsibility for unsupported use of this product.]

This CF-to-PCMCIA PC Card converter is a passive interface from a 50-pin CompactFlash slot equipped host to a 68-pin PC Card. Voltage conversion/regulation or signal level conversion is not provided.

Warnings

  • Does not support iPAQ 22XX series due to voltage constraint on the PDA
  • Please check voltage and amperage limitation in Electrical Characteristics
  • Does not support 32-bit CardBus cards. [32-bit cards can be distinguished by a gold stripe on the end that is inserted into the PC card slot.] Inserting a 32-bit PCMCIA CardBus PC card can damage the slot and/or card
  • Driver Availability - The user should first verify if the driver support is provided by the PC Card vendor to use with Pocket PC.
  • Address Lines: The PC Card interface has 26 address lines while a CompactFlash slot can only provide 11 address lines. Most modern PC Cards do not utilize the extra address lines. However, users should verify this information before purchase.

Specifications

  • Physical Characteristics
    • Dimensions: 6.5 cm x 4.4 cm x 0.3 cm (L x W x H)
    • Weight: 11 g
  • Electrical Characteristics
    • The adapter itself has no power requirements, but the PC Card used with it has requirements.
    • Operating Voltage: Typical CompactFlash slots, including those on Pocket PCs, only provide 3.3V. The user should insure the operating voltage of a PC Card used with this adapter is compatible with the host device's voltage.
    • Amperage: Typical Compact Flash slots, including those on Pocket PCs, supply up to 500mA of current. The user should insure the PC Card used with the adapter works with that amperage. [Some PC Cards may require as much as 700-1000mA.]
  • System Requirements
    • Available Type I or Type II CompactFlash (CF) slot
    • Operating System support for 16-bit PC Card being used with the adapter 
  • PC Card Compatibility
    • With host device native CompactFlash CF slot: PCMCIA ATA Flash memory PC Card
    • With host device native CompactFlash CF slot: other 16-bit PCMCIA PC Cards including LAN, modem, GPS receiver, GSM/GPRS, hard drives, etc., if with compatible electrical characteristics,
    • With USB Compact Flash (CF) card reader: PCMCIA ATA Flash memory PC Card
